New issue
Advanced search Search tips

Issue 904433 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Nov 13
Components:
EstimatedDays: ----
NextAction: ----
OS: Windows
Pri: 3
Type: Bug
Team-Accessibility



Sign in to add a comment

Support accessibility "default" state for submit buttons in views

Project Member Reported by aleventhal@chromium.org, Nov 12

Issue description

Support ax default states for the default button in a dialog (where pressing Enter from another control will activate it).
- In MSAA, STATE_SYSTEM_DEFAULT
- In ATK, it is exposed a ATK_STATE_DEFAULT.

In ax_enums, we provide this as States::kDefault


 
See  issue 904428  for HTML version of this issue.
Owner: aleventhal@chromium.org
Status: Started (was: Available)
Project Member

Comment 3 by bugdroid1@chromium.org, Nov 13

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/6aa60fe27db4019c44b280f6700d7678b0495290

commit 6aa60fe27db4019c44b280f6700d7678b0495290
Author: Aaron Leventhal <aleventhal@chromium.org>
Date: Tue Nov 13 16:44:36 2018

Expose a11y default state on default buttons in views

Bug:  904433 
Change-Id: Ida5f3e93ede1f26cbf98a8e0b786a7f9ef2334f1
Reviewed-on: https://chromium-review.googlesource.com/c/1331727
Commit-Queue: Aaron Leventhal <aleventhal@chromium.org>
Reviewed-by: Sadrul Chowdhury <sadrul@chromium.org>
Reviewed-by: Nektarios Paisios <nektar@chromium.org>
Cr-Commit-Position: refs/heads/master@{#607615}
[modify] https://crrev.com/6aa60fe27db4019c44b280f6700d7678b0495290/ui/views/controls/button/label_button.cc
[modify] https://crrev.com/6aa60fe27db4019c44b280f6700d7678b0495290/ui/views/controls/button/label_button.h
[modify] https://crrev.com/6aa60fe27db4019c44b280f6700d7678b0495290/ui/views/controls/button/label_button_unittest.cc

Status: Fixed (was: Started)

Sign in to add a comment